Transaction 65e28d6c6afdfcf757b0351477e8a7e1fde801285c8a4d3a1bec92efaf816e17

1 Input
2 Outputs
  • 65e28d6c6afdfcf757b0351477e8a7e1fde801285c8a4d3a1bec92efaf816e17:0
  • value  16803641
    address  3JXXsmDB2bquZAXnkM1W2BuB1fmwwx4yNf
  • 65e28d6c6afdfcf757b0351477e8a7e1fde801285c8a4d3a1bec92efaf816e17:1
  • value  477547
    address  1HAEorNasRBFaPGB947CptDBPtQ32vsYH3